什么是比特币钱包? 比特币钱包是一种用于存储和管理比特币的数字钱包。它可以与比特币网络进行交互,允许用户...
比特币钱包地址是用于接收和发送比特币的标识符。它是一个由数字和字母组成的字符串,通常以1或3开头。每个比特币用户可以拥有一个或多个钱包地址,用于管理他们的比特币资产。
比特币钱包地址的数量是巨大的,这是由比特币的加密技术决定的。比特币使用基于公钥密码学的非对称加密技术,通过生成密钥对来创建钱包地址。根据椭圆曲线数字签名算法(ECDSA),每个钱包地址拥有对应的私钥,用于对比特币的转账进行数字签名。
比特币的地址是通过对公钥进行哈希运算得到的,哈希算法通常使用SHA-256。哈希函数具有唯一性和不可逆性的特点,因此即使是微小的数据变化也会导致哈希值的巨大变化。这使得比特币的钱包地址在数量上具有无限性。
比特币钱包地址的数量实际上与比特币的密钥空间直接相关。比特币使用256位的私钥进行加密,因此密钥空间的大小是2^256。通过对密钥进行哈希运算,可以得到对应的钱包地址。根据哈希函数的特性,比特币的钱包地址数量可以表示为2^160(约1.46x10^48)。
比特币使用公私钥加密技术来保障钱包地址的安全性。每个比特币钱包地址由一个公钥和一个对应的私钥组成。公钥用于生成钱包地址,私钥用于对交易进行数字签名。私钥需要保密存储,任何人不应该获得私钥,否则可能会导致比特币资产被盗。因此,用户在生成钱包地址时应该选择安全可靠的钱包软件,并妥善保管私钥。
比特币钱包地址可以重复使用,但从隐私和安全角度来看,不建议重复使用相同的地址。重复使用相同的地址可能会暴露用户的交易和资产信息,进而影响用户的隐私安全。因此,为了保护隐私,建议在每次交易后生成一个新的钱包地址。
生成新的比特币钱包地址通常可以通过钱包软件完成。钱包软件提供了生成新地址的功能,用户可以在钱包界面上点击相关按钮即可获得新的地址。每个钱包地址都对应着一个私钥,用户在生成新地址时需要妥善保存私钥以确保资产安全。
是的,比特币用户可以拥有多个钱包地址。多个钱包地址的使用可以增强隐私性和安全性。用户可以通过生成多个地址来区分不同的交易和资产,同时在必要时可以离线存储某些地址以增加安全性。
比特币的钱包地址是通过对私钥进行哈希运算生成的,因此钱包地址与私钥是一一对应的关系。私钥用于对交易进行数字签名,而钱包地址用于接收和发送比特币。私钥需要妥善保管,任何人获取私钥都可以对钱包地址中的比特币进行操作。
保护比特币钱包地址的安全性需要注意以下几点: 1. 选择安全可靠的钱包软件,并定期更新和备份钱包数据; 2. 使用强密码保护钱包软件,定期更换密码; 3. 禁止泄露私钥,私钥应妥善保存,并考虑使用离线存储方式; 4. 使用双重认证和多重签名功能增加钱包的安全性; 5. 避免在不受信任的网络或设备上进行比特币交易。
比特币钱包地址数量的增多会增加比特币网络的负载和数据存储量。随着用户和交易的增加,网络需要处理更多的地址和交易记录。因此,比特币网络需要不断升级和来提高扩展性和效率,以满足用户对于快速、安全的交易需求。